RAM
Random Access Memory, a type of computer memory that is used to store working data and machine code currently being used.
Volatile Storage
Memory that requires power to maintain the stored information; it loses its contents when the system is turned off.
Machine Cycle
A sequence of basic operations performed by a computer's CPU, typically including fetching, decoding, executing, and writing back instructions.
